TEXTRON BUYS PIPISTREL

In an announcement that surprised many industry watchers, Textron revealed it was buying Pipistrel Aircraft, a Slovenian company that has been at the forefront of light aircraft innovation, most recently in the electric and hybrid airplane sector. In the announcement, Textron CEO Scott Donnelly said the acquisition will result in the creation of separate business unit known as Textron eAviation. “Pipistrel puts Textron in a uniquely strong position to develop technologies for the sustainable aviation market and develop a variety of new aircraft to meet a wide range of customer missions,” said Donnelly. “Today’s announcement supports Textron’s long-term strategy to offer a family of sustainable aircraft for urban air mobility, general aviation, cargo, and special mission roles.” Founder Ivo Boscarol will stay on as a shareholder and chairman emeritus.
